怎么把excel题库做成试卷

怎么把excel题库做成试卷

要把Excel题库做成试卷,关键步骤包括建立题库、使用随机函数选择题目、设置排版模板、导出为PDF等。首先,准备好题库并确保题目的分类清晰、使用Excel函数自动生成试卷、调整格式以确保美观、最后导出为PDF或其他格式以便打印和分享。下面详细解析如何使用Excel来实现这些步骤。

要详细讲解如何把Excel题库做成试卷,我们可以按以下步骤进行:

一、建立题库

在Excel中建立题库是整个过程的基础。题库的结构和内容需要精心设计,以便后续操作更加便捷。

1.1 题库结构设计

首先,需要设计题库的结构。通常,题库应包括以下几个主要字段:

  • 题号:用于唯一标识每道题目;
  • 题干:题目的内容;
  • 选项:选择题的选项;
  • 答案:正确答案;
  • 难度:题目的难度级别;
  • 类别:题目的分类,如数学、语文等。

1.2 输入题目数据

在Excel表格中输入题目数据,确保每道题目的信息完整。例如:

题号 题干 选项A 选项B 选项C 选项D 答案 难度 类别
1 2+2等于几? 3 4 5 6 B 简单 数学
2 水的化学式是什么? H2O CO2 O2 H2 A 简单 化学

二、使用随机函数选择题目

为了从题库中随机选择题目生成试卷,可以使用Excel中的随机函数。

2.1 添加随机数列

在题库表格中添加一个新的列,用于生成随机数。例如,在H列中输入=RAND()函数,将随机数应用于每道题目。

2.2 按随机数排序

选择整个题库表格,按照随机数列进行排序,这样每次排序后题目的顺序都会随机变化。

三、设置排版模板

生成试卷需要一个良好的排版模板,以确保试卷的格式美观且易于阅读。

3.1 创建试卷模板

在Excel中设计试卷模板,可以使用多个工作表来分别存储题目、答案、和试卷格式等。例如:

  • Sheet1:存储题库;
  • Sheet2:存储随机选题后的试卷;
  • Sheet3:存储答案。

3.2 从题库中提取题目

使用Excel的引用函数如INDEXMATCH,从题库中提取随机选取的题目。例如,在Sheet2中提取题目时,可以使用以下公式:

=INDEX(Sheet1!B:B, MATCH(Sheet2!A1, Sheet1!A:A, 0))

其中,Sheet2!A1是随机排序后的题号。

四、调整格式

4.1 题目排版

确保每个题目按一定格式排列,方便学生作答。例如:

1. 2+2等于几?

A. 3

B. 4

C. 5

D. 6

2. 水的化学式是什么?

A. H2O

B. CO2

C. O2

D. H2

4.2 答题卡设计

如果需要答题卡,可以在试卷下方或另一个工作表中设计答题卡格式,让学生填写答案。

五、导出为PDF

为了方便打印和分享,可以将生成的试卷导出为PDF格式。

5.1 设置打印区域

在Excel中设置打印区域,确保所有题目和格式都在打印区域内。

5.2 导出为PDF

在Excel中选择“文件”->“导出”->“创建PDF/XPS文档”,并选择保存位置和文件名,即可完成导出。

六、常见问题及解决方案

6.1 题库过大导致性能问题

如果题库非常大,Excel的处理速度可能会变慢。这时可以考虑分批次处理题目,或者使用VBA脚本来加速操作。

6.2 格式错乱

确保所有单元格的格式统一,尤其是题目的排版和选项的对齐。可以使用Excel的格式刷工具快速复制格式。

七、总结

通过以上步骤,可以使用Excel高效地将题库转换为试卷。关键在于设计好题库的结构、使用随机函数进行选题、并确保最终试卷的格式美观。通过不断优化这些步骤,可以提高试卷生成的效率和质量。

相关问答FAQs:

Q1: 如何将Excel题库转换为试卷?

A1: 要将Excel题库转换为试卷,您可以按照以下步骤操作:

  1. 打开Excel题库文件并选择需要的题目。
  2. 将选定的题目复制到新的Excel工作表中。
  3. 在新的Excel工作表中,将题目按照试卷的顺序进行排列。
  4. 添加题目的分值和答案选项(如果有)。
  5. 格式化试卷,包括添加标题、页眉、页脚以及页码等。
  6. 打印试卷或将其保存为PDF文件。

Q2: 如何将Excel题库中的题目随机组成试卷?

A2: 想要将Excel题库中的题目随机组成试卷,您可以尝试以下方法:

  1. 打开Excel题库文件并选择所有题目。
  2. 使用Excel的随机函数(如RAND)为每个题目生成一个随机数。
  3. 将题目按照随机数进行排序,以创建一个随机的题目顺序。
  4. 将排序后的题目复制到新的Excel工作表中。
  5. 格式化试卷,添加分值和答案选项(如果有)。
  6. 最后,打印试卷或将其保存为PDF文件。

Q3: 如何在Excel题库中设置不同难度的题目,以便生成多样化的试卷?

A3: 如果您希望在Excel题库中设置不同难度的题目,以便生成多样化的试卷,可以考虑以下方法:

  1. 在Excel题库中为每个题目添加一个难度等级的列。
  2. 将题目按照难度等级进行分类,例如简单、中等和困难。
  3. 在生成试卷时,根据所需的难度等级,从每个分类中选择相应数量的题目。
  4. 可以使用Excel的筛选功能来筛选特定难度等级的题目。
  5. 确保试卷中的题目难度分布均匀,以提供丰富多样的试题内容。

希望以上解答能对您有所帮助。如果您有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4269329

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部